AT49BV001A ATMEL Corporation, AT49BV001A Datasheet - Page 4

no-image

AT49BV001A

Manufacturer Part Number
AT49BV001A
Description
1-megabit (128K x 8) Single 2.7-volt Battery-Voltage Flash Memory
Manufacturer
ATMEL Corporation
Datasheet

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
AT49BV001A-55JI
Manufacturer:
Atmel
Quantity:
10 000
Part Number:
AT49BV001A55TI
Quantity:
11
Part Number:
AT49BV001AN-55JI
Manufacturer:
VIA
Quantity:
42
Part Number:
AT49BV001AN-55JI
Manufacturer:
Atmel
Quantity:
10 000
Part Number:
AT49BV001AN-55JI
Manufacturer:
ATMEL/爱特梅尔
Quantity:
20 000
Part Number:
AT49BV001AN-55TI
Manufacturer:
ATMEL
Quantity:
53
Part Number:
AT49BV001AN-55TI
Manufacturer:
ATMEL/爱特梅尔
Quantity:
20 000
Part Number:
AT49BV001AN-55TU
Manufacturer:
ATMEL
Quantity:
1 831
Part Number:
AT49BV001AN-55VI
Manufacturer:
ATMEL
Quantity:
167
Company:
Part Number:
AT49BV001AN-55VI
Quantity:
839
Part Number:
AT49BV001ANT-55JI
Manufacturer:
Atmel
Quantity:
10 000
Part Number:
AT49BV001ANT-55JI
Manufacturer:
ATMEL/爱特梅尔
Quantity:
20 000
Part Number:
AT49BV001ANT-55JU
Manufacturer:
Atmel
Quantity:
10 000
Part Number:
AT49BV001ANT-55TI
Manufacturer:
ATMEL
Quantity:
1 450
Part Number:
AT49BV001ANT-55TI
Manufacturer:
ATMEL/爱特梅尔
Quantity:
20 000
Part Number:
AT49BV001ANT-55VI
Manufacturer:
ATMEL/爱特梅尔
Quantity:
20 000
BYTE PROGRAMMING: Once the memory array is erased, the device is programmed (to a
logical “0”) on a byte-by-byte basis. Please note that a data “0” cannot be programmed back to
a “1”; only erase operations can convert “0”s to “1”s. Programming is accomplished via the
internal device command register and is a 4 bus cycle operation (please refer to the Command
Definitions table). The device will automatically generate the required internal program pulses.
The program cycle has addresses latched on the falling edge of WE or CE, whichever occurs
last, and the data latched on the rising edge of WE or CE, whichever occurs first. Program-
ming is completed after the specified t
cycle time. The DATA polling feature may also be
BP
used to indicate the end of a program cycle.
BOOT BLOCK PROGRAMMING LOCKOUT: The device has one designated block that has
a programming lockout feature. This feature prevents programming of data in the designated
block once the feature has been enabled. The size of the block is 16K bytes. This block,
referred to as the boot block, can contain secure code that is used to bring up the system.
Enabling the lockout feature will allow the boot code to stay in the device while data in the rest
of the device is updated. This feature does not have to be activated; the boot block’s usage as
a write protected region is optional to the user. The address range of the boot block is 00000
to 03FFF for the AT49BV001A(N) while the address range of the boot block is 1C000 to
1FFFF for the AT49BV001A(N)T.
Once the feature is enabled, the data in the boot block can no longer be erased or pro-
grammed with input voltage of 5.5V or less. Data in the main memory block can still be
changed through the regular programming method. To activate the lockout feature, a series of
six program commands to specific addresses with specific data must be performed. Please
refer to the Command Definitions table.
BOOT BLOCK LOCKOUT DETECTION: A software method is available to determine if pro-
gramming of the boot block section is locked out. When the device is in the software product
identification mode (see Software Product Identification Entry and Exit sections) a read from
address location 00002H will show if programming the boot block is locked out for the
AT49BV001A(N), and a read from address location 1C002H will show if programming the boot
block is locked out for the AT49BV001A(N)T. If the data on I/O0 is low, the boot block can be
programmed; if the data on I/O0 is high, the program lockout feature has been activated and
the block cannot be programmed. The software product identification code should be used to
return to standard operation.
BOOT BLOCK PROGRAMMING LOCKOUT OVERRIDE: The user can override the boot
block programming lockout by taking the RESET pin to 12 volts during the entire chip erase,
sector erase or byte programming operation. When the RESET pin is brought back to TTL lev-
els the boot block programming lockout feature is again active. This feature is not available on
the AT49BV001AN(T).
PRODUCT IDENTIFICATION: The product identification mode identifies the device and man-
ufacturer as Atmel. It may be accessed by hardware or software operation. The hardware
operation mode can be used by an external programmer to identify the correct programming
algorithm for the Atmel product.
For details, see Operating Modes (for hardware operation) or Software Product Identification.
The manufacturer and device code is the same for both modes.
AT49BV001A(N)(T)
4
3364C–FLASH–9/03

Related parts for AT49BV001A